The name Torki is a classic masculine title rooted in Arabic tradition. The name holds the profound meaning of 'Turkish', reflecting qualities that parents often wish to bestow upon their child.

In Arabic culture, names are more than labels; they are prayers. Torki is widely respected for its positive connotations. It is an excellent choice for a modern Muslim family honoring tradition.

Torki, like Turki, refers to Turkic peoples and lands.

Etymology

From the Arabic ุชุฑูƒูŠ (turki), 'Turkic, of Turkish origin.'

Arabic builds its vocabulary on consonantal roots, usually of three letters, poured into fixed patterns: one root yields the verb, the doer, the thing done and the place it happens. Names are drawn straight from that system, which is why a single root can stand behind a whole family of related names that look and sound like kin.
